konfigurasi debian server
DESCRIPTION
Tahapan instalasi dan konfigursi debian serverTRANSCRIPT
Konfigurasi server debian
1
MEMBUAT SERVER DEBIAN
pada saat instalasi, ketika tahap pengkonfigurasian network kita lewat saja. Untuk pengisian host name isi dengan : server disi kita praktek dengan hostname : debian
Langkah Pertama (Mengkonfigurasi Network)
1 Klik System Administration Network 2 Kemudian akan muncul menu Network, pada Tab Connections Double klik Wired
connection/ etho beri ip (static ip address) : 10.5.50.1 255.255.255.0 gateway :10.5.50.1
3 Klik Tab General, isi Domain namae dengan 10.5.50.1 atau kosongkan 4 klik Tab DNS, isi DNS server dengan IP Address dan search domain dengan flugelhell.edu 5 Beri IP address pada baris yang ada .flugellhell.edu 6 kemuan restart : buka terminal ketik : /etc/init.d/networking restart 7 kemudian uji dengan cara ping ip sendiri
Mengedit Named.conf 1 Instalkan aplikasi berikut : 2 mc dengan perintah apt-get install mc dan tunggu sampai selesai 3 bind9 (pake synaptic) 4 bind9-doc (pake synaptic) 5 dnsutils (biasanya sudah terinstal).
Buka mc, klik root 2X (/) masuk ke /etc/bind klik named.conf klik edit
Tekan page down lalu enter supaya kursor berada di paling bawah halaman (diatas satu baris terakhir)
copy dua zone terakhir (dari : zone sampai };)
paste kan ke kursor yang berkedip (pada waktu tadi menekan enter / diatas satu baris terakhir)
edit dua zone yang telah kita pastekan tadi
pada zone yang pertama, ubah 0.in-addr.arpa menjadi flugelhell.edu dan ubah baris file “/etc/bind/db.0” menjadi “/var/cache/bind/forward”
ubah zone yang kedua,yaitu 255 menjadi 50.5.10 (ip add yang di balik dan ditulis hanya sampai oktet ke tiga saja, sebenarnya ip add nya 10.5.50.1). dan ubah baris file “/etc/bind/db.255” menjadi “/var/cache/bind/reverse”
simpan dengan menakan Ctrl+O kemudian enter, Ctrl+X untuk kembali ke mc
HASIL :
zone "flugelhell.edu" { type master; file "/var/cache/bind/forward"; };
Konfigurasi server debian
2
zone "50.5.10.in-addr.arpa" { type master; file "/var/cache/bind/reverse"; }; Membuat file Forward dan Reverse
Buka mc, kemuadian akan tampil dua panel, panel sebelah kiri arahkan ke /etc/bind, sebelah kanan ke /var/cache/bind.
Copy file db.local ke /var/cache/bind dan rename menjadi forward dengan cara: aktifkan panel sebelah kiri ketik cp db.local /var/cache/bin/forward
Copy file db.127 ke /var/cache/bind dan rename menjadi reverse dengan cara: aktifkan panel sebelah kiri ketik cp db.127 /var/cache/bin/reverse
1. File Forward Edit file forward yang berada di /var/cache/bin, dari :
; ; BIND data file for local loopback interface ; $TTL 604800 @ IN SOA localhost. root.localhost. ( 2 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L ; @ IN NS localhost. @ IN A 127.0.0.1 @ IN AAAA ::1
Konfigurasi server debian
3
MENJADI
; ; BIND data file for local loopback interface ; $TTL 604800 @ IN SOA debian.flugelhell.edu. root.flugelhell.edu. ( 2 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L ; @ IN NS debian.flugelhell.edu. @ IN A 10.5.50.1 debian IN A 10.5.50.1 www IN CNAME debian.flugelhell.edu.
2. File Reverse edit file reverse yang berada di /var/cache/bin, dari : ; ; BIND reverse data file for local loopback interface ; $TTL 604800
Konfigurasi server debian
4
@ IN SOA localhost. root.localhost. ( 1 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L ; @ IN NS localhost. 1.0.0 IN PTR localhost.
MENJADI
; ; BIND reverse data file for local loopback interface ; $TTL 604800 @ IN SOA debian.flugelhell.edu. root.flugelhell.edu. ( 1 ; Serial 604800 ; Refresh 86400 ; Retry 2419200 ; Expire 604800 ) ; Negative Cache TTL ; @ IN NS debian.flugelhell.edu.
Konfigurasi server debian
5
1 IN PTR debian.flugelhell.edu. 1 IN PTR www.flugelhell.edu. KET : *Angka 1 pada file reverse diatas adalah ip address pada octet ke empat Setelah pembuatan kedua file tersebut selesai lakukan langkah sebagai berikut:
Restar Dengan cara ketikan pada terminal: /etc/init.d/bind9 restart
Pengujian Dengan cara ketikan pada terminal : nslookup
Maka akan muncul tanda” >” lalu ketik : >10.5.50.1 tunggu hingga selesai dan akan muncul keterangan ip, jika ada keterangan kesalahan, maka kita harus mengecek lagi file named.conf, file forward, dan file reverse. > www.flugelhell.edu tunggu hingga selesai, jika muncul keterangan kesalahan, lakukan langkah diatas.
tekan Ctrl +C untuk keluar Webserver
tidak ada konfigurasi dalam tahap ini. Instalkan aplikasi berikut :
apache2
php5 kemudian restart : /etc/init.d/apache2 restart pengujian : buka web browser lalu ketikan flugelhell.edu, harus muncul it work file html berada di /var/www database server instalkan aplikasi berikut:
mysql-server-5
phpmyadmin jika ada pilihan beri tanda ceklis semua restart : /etc/init.d/mysql restart pebgujian : buka web browser ketikan : flugelhell.edu/phpmyadmin